Regional Tile Drainage Initiative
About this program
Supports agriculture sector in Northern Ontario to install tile drainage for improved arable land quality and increased crop yields.
Eligibility
Not-for-profit, agricultural or community organizations acting as consortium service providers for groups of producers in Northern Ontario.

How much funding is available?
50% of contractor costs to max $500/acre + 100% admin fees to max $100/acre, total max $1 million. See the official program page for full details.
